Model Year | 2013 | 2012 | |
Model | Nissan LEAF | Toyota Prius v | |
Engine | Electric 107 hp 207 lb-ft |
1.8L I4 Hybrid DOHC-4v 98 hp@5200 105 lb-ft@4000 |
|
Transmission | 1-speed automatic | CVT | |
Drivetrain | FWD | FWD | |
Body | 4dr Hatch | 4dr Wagon | |
Difference | |||
Wheelbase | 106.3 in | 109.4 in | -3.1 in |
Length | 175.0 in | 181.7 in | -6.7 in |
Width | 69.7 in | 69.9 in | -0.2 in |
Height | 61.0 in | 62.0 in | -1 in |
Curb Weight | 3256 lb. | 3274 lb. | -18 lb. |
Fuel Capacity | 0.0 gal. | 11.9 gal. | -11.9 gal. |
Headroom, Row 1 | 41.2 in | 39.6 in | 1.6 in |
Shoulder Room, Row 1 | 54.3 in | 55.9 in | -1.6 in |
Hip Room, Row 1 | 51.7 in | 53.5 in | -1.8 in |
Legroom, Row 1 | 42.1 in | 41.3 in | 0.8 in |
Headroom, Row 2 | 37.3 in | 38.6 in | -1.3 in |
Shoulder Room, Row 2 | 52.5 in | 55.2 in | -2.7 in |
Hip Room, Row 2 | 50.0 in | 53.5 in | -3.5 in |
Legroom, Row 2 | 33.3 in | 35.9 in | -2.6 in |
Total Legroom | 75.4 in (over 2 rows) | 77.2 in (over 2 rows) | -1.8 in |
Cargo Volume, Minimum | 24.0 ft3 | 34.3 ft3 | -10.3 ft3 |
Cargo Volume, Maximum | 30.0 ft3 | 67.3 ft3 | -37.3 ft3 |

The front and rear seats are very comfortable. The back can be cramped with three passengers. The SL has heated front and rear seats which works great and are needed as the car heater is very slow to initially get warm. The heated steering wheel is also a nice touch. The seat fabric is soft but the light color might not wear well. see full Nissan LEAF review |
